Utjecaj herbicidnog tretmana na prinos zrna soje

Abstract

Tijekom 2010. i 2011. godine obavljena su poljska ispitivanja u cilju iznalaženja optimalne kombinacije herbicida (prije nicanja ili poslije nicanja usjeva) koja svojom efikasnošću direktno utječe na prinos zrna soje. U zaštiti soje protiv korova primjenjivali smo prije nicanja metribuzin + metolaklor i poslije nicanja usjeva dvokratno imazamox te u drugoj varijanti oksasulfuron. Ispitivanja su provedena na obiteljskom poljoprivrednom gospodarstvu, na sorti Ika Poljoprivrednog instituta Osijek, a pokusi su postavljeni na lokaciji u Čokadincima i Budimcima. Dobiveni rezultati u ispitivanim godinama pokazali su statistički visoko opravdane razlike (P<0, 01) u prinosu zrna. Učinkovitost metribuzin + metolaklor prije nicanja očitovala se značajno višim prinosom zrna soje u odnosu na imazamox poslije nicanja usjeva i netretiranu kontrolu, a varijanta metribuzin + metolaklor prije nicanja ioksasulfuron poslije nicanja usjevanije pokazala statistički značajne razlike (n.s.) u prinosu zrna soje. Dobiveni rezultati ukazuju na mogućnost direktnog povećanja dobiti (većim prinosom po jedinici površine) izborom najboljeg tretmana protiv suzbijanja korova.
